B1648-REAR RIGHT TURN CONTROL CIRCUIT HIGH







- When Monitored:
Continuously

- Set Condition:
When the Front Control Module (FCM) detects a short to voltage or an open on the (L62) Right Rear Turn Signal Control circuit.





1. TEST FOR INTERMITTENT CONDITION
1. Turn the ignition on.
2. With the scan tool, erase all FCM DTCs.
3. Turn the Right Turn Signal on.
4. With the scan tool, read DTCs.

Does the scan tool display: B1648-REAR RIGHT TURN CONTROL CIRCUIT HIGH?

Yes

- Go To 2

No

- The conditions that caused this code to set are not present at this time. Using the wiring diagram/schematic as a guide, inspect the wiring and connectors.
- Perform the BODY VERIFICATION TEST. Body Verification Test.

2. INSPECT RIGHT REAR TURN SIGNAL BULB
1. Turn the ignition off.
2. Inspect the Right Rear Turn Signal Bulb Assembly.

Is the inoperative bulb OK?

Yes

- Go To 3

No

- Replace the inoperative bulb.
- Perform the BODY VERIFICATION TEST. Body Verification Test.

3. CHECK (L62) RIGHT REAR TURN SIGNAL CONTROL CIRCUIT FOR A SHORT TO VOLTAGE




1. Turn the Right Turn Signal off.
2. Disconnect the Right Tail Stop/Turn Lamp harness connector.
3. Turn the ignition on.
4. Measure the voltage between ground and the (L62) Right Rear Turn Signal Control circuit.

Is there any voltage present?

Yes

- Go To 4

No

- Go To 6

4. CHECK (L62) RIGHT REAR TURN SIGNAL CONTROL CIRCUIT FOR A SHORT TO VOLTAGE IN THE HARNESS




1. Turn the ignition off.
2. Disconnect the IPM C1 harness connector.
3. Turn the ignition on.
4. Measure the voltage between ground and the (L62) Right Rear Turn Signal Control circuit.

Is there any voltage present?

Yes

- Repair the short to voltage in the (L62) Right Rear Turn Signal Control circuit.
- Perform the BODY VERIFICATION TEST. Body Verification Test.

No

- Go To 5

5. CHECK (L62) RIGHT REAR TURN SIGNAL CONTROL CIRCUIT IN IPM FOR A SHORT TO BATTERY VOLTAGE




1. Turn the ignition off.
2. Disconnect the Front Control Module (FCM) from the IPM 49-way connector.
3. Measure the voltage between ground and the (L62) Right Rear Turn Signal Control circuit.

Is there any voltage present?

Yes

- Replace the Integrated Power Module (IPM).
- Perform the BODY VERIFICATION TEST. Body Verification Test.

No

- Replace the Front Control Module (FCM).
- Perform the BODY VERIFICATION TEST. Body Verification Test.

6. CHECK THE (L62) RIGHT REAR TURN SIGNAL CONTROL CIRCUIT FOR AN OPEN IN THE HARNESS




1. Turn the ignition off.
2. Disconnect the IPM C1 harness connector.
3. Measure the resistance of the (L62) Right Rear Turn Signal Control circuit between the Right Tail Stop/Turn Tail Lamp harness connector and the IPM C1 harness connector.

Is the resistance above 5.0 Ohms?

Yes

- Repair the open in the (L62) Right Rear Turn Signal Control circuit.
- Perform the BODY VERIFICATION TEST. Body Verification Test.

No

- Go To 7

7. CHECK (L62) RIGHT REAR TURN SIGNAL CONTROL CIRCUIT FOR AN OPEN IN THE IPM
1. Measure the resistance of the (L62) Right Rear Turn Signal Control circuit between the IPM 49-way connector and IPM C1 component connector (at IPM).

Is the resistance above 5.0 Ohms?

Yes

- Replace the Integrated Power Module (IPM).
- Perform the BODY VERIFICATION TEST. Body Verification Test.

No

- Replace the Front Control Module (FCM).
- Perform the BODY VERIFICATION TEST. Body Verification Test.
